What agent could do to change your mind?

If they had been speedy, efficient and honest, and accepted the full asking price offer when it was made, instead of still showing the property and showing it as still for sale instead of under offer. Told me of the other offers. Not told others what my offers were. Never known an agent take so long to accept or reject an offer of the asking price from a cash buyer. The property should have been listed as offers over if they wanted more than the asking price.
